Get Ready to Race Your Duck!

Get ready for a quacking good time as the Rio Linda community prepares for the 6th Annual Rubber Ducky Derby! This popular event, hosted at Hayer Park, promises a day of fun, friendly competition, and community spirit on Saturday, May 3, 2025.

Starting at 12:00 PM and running until 3:00 PM, the park located at 847 G Street will be the place to be. The main event, the Ducky Derby Races, will kick off promptly at 12:30 PM.

Participants can enter the race by adopting their very own rubber duck. Single ducks are available for $5 each. For those looking to increase their odds or simply enjoy the fun with more ducks, “Quack Packs” of 6 are available for $25, and a “Grand Pack” of 25 ducks can be purchased for $100.

The competition offers exciting prizes for the fastest ducks. The first-place duck will net its owner $200, while the second-place duck will earn $100. A third-place finish is worth $50. And for a bit of added fun, there’s a “lame duck” prize of $5 and a roll of duck tape!

Beyond the thrill of the race, the event is a perfect opportunity for a community picnic. Attendees are encouraged to come and have a picnic. Additionally, there will be food and games available. Hot dogs and soda will be provided for a small donation, making it easy to grab a bite while enjoying the festivities.

The 6th Annual Rubber Ducky Derby is a fantastic way to support the community and enjoy a day outdoors. For more information, you can contact Lion Alex Rathbun at (916) 243-0557. Don’t miss out on this beloved Rio Linda tradition!
